Overview of the Products

The AROMA Professional Digital Rice Cooker is priced at $44.99, while the Hamilton Beach Digital Programmable Rice Cooker comes in at $34.99, making it about 17% cheaper. Both products offer unique functionalities that cater to different cooking needs, but they are designed for different user experiences. The AROMA cooker is a multicooker with a larger capacity and more advanced features, while the Hamilton Beach model is compact and user-friendly, ideal for smaller households or limited kitchen space.

Design and Capacity

The AROMA Professional Digital Rice Cooker features an 8-cup cooked capacity, suitable for individuals, couples, and small families. Its stainless steel exterior gives it a professional look, while the compact design ensures it fits neatly in any kitchen. In contrast, the Hamilton Beach model has a smaller capacity of 6 cups cooked rice or 3 cups uncooked, making it great for 1-2 people or smaller kitchens, like dorms or studios. This difference in capacity may influence your choice depending on the size of your household and your cooking needs.

Cooking Functions

In terms of cooking versatility, the AROMA Professional model excels with 8 cooking modes, including rice cooking, slow cooking, and steaming, allowing you to prepare a wide variety of meals with ease. The inclusion of Sensor Logic Technology helps in adjusting heat during cooking for optimal results. On the other hand, the Hamilton Beach version offers essential cooking functions, including a rice cooker, egg cooker, and slow cooker features, but with less variety compared to the AROMA. This makes the AROMA model more suitable for those looking to experiment with different cooking methods.

Additional Features

The AROMA rice cooker comes equipped with a steam tray that allows for two-in-one cooking, enabling you to steam vegetables or meats while cooking rice below. It also features a 15-hour delay timer, which is particularly convenient for busy families. In contrast, the Hamilton Beach model includes an egg/steaming tray and is designed for easy use, but lacks the advanced features found in the AROMA. The simplicity of the Hamilton Beach cooker may appeal to users who prioritize ease of use over functionality.

Performance and Efficiency

The AROMA Professional model incorporates patented Sauté-Then-Simmer technology, which allows for high-heat sautéing before switching to a simmer, enhancing flavor extraction. This feature is particularly beneficial for preparing dishes like chili or risotto. Conversely, the Hamilton Beach cooker operates efficiently with steady heat for slow cooking but does not include specialized cooking techniques, which may limit its performance for more complex recipes. Users looking for efficiency and flavor development may find the AROMA model more advantageous.

Price Comparison

With the AROMA Professional Digital Rice Cooker priced at $44.99 and the Hamilton Beach model at $34.99, there's a noticeable price difference of $10. The AROMA model justifies its higher price with expanded functionality and larger capacity, while the Hamilton Beach model offers a more budget-friendly option that still covers essential cooking needs. If you are primarily concerned with cost, the Hamilton Beach is the more economical choice. However, for those who value versatility and extra features, the AROMA may be worth the investment.
